How Camden County Probation Department: Strategies for Reducing Recidivism and Supporting Families Actually Works

At its core, this approach combines structured oversight with personalized support. Case managers typically meet with individuals to set realistic goals around employment, housing, and compliance. For example, someone might receive help securing a stable work schedule that allows family time. Drug testing and check-ins provide accountability without unnecessary intrusion. Camden County Probation Department: Strategies for Reducing Recidivism and Supporting Families emphasizes collaboration rather than punishment alone. Mentoring, counseling referrals, and financial literacy resources are common components. Success is measured through reduced violations, stable employment, and stronger family connections over time.

What Services Are Included Under This Strategy?

Services often include regular meetings, educational workshops, and access to community partners. Participants might attend parenting classes or substance use support groups. Transportation assistance and job placement support are also common features. The idea is to remove practical barriers that could lead to setbacks. Each plan is tailored, recognizing that one size does not fit all. Digital tools may help track appointments and provide reminders, making engagement easier.

Is This Approach More Effective Than Traditional Methods?

Evidence suggests that combining supervision with resources yields better results. Programs that address housing and mental health needs tend to show lower re-offense rates. However, success depends on consistent participation and strong case management. Things People Often Misunderstand

A common myth is that these efforts reduce accountability. In reality, structure and expectations remain central, but they are paired with proactive support. Another misunderstanding is that only certain β€œlow-risk” individuals qualify. Programs often serve a wide range of needs and risk levels. Some assume family involvement is mandatory, whereas consent and boundaries are respected. Camden County Probation Department: Strategies for Reducing Recidivism and Supporting Families is frequently viewed as lenient, when in fact it can be quite rigorous in its requirements. Clarifying these points helps align public perception with on-the-ground practice.

Misconception About Leniency

Supervision with support can still include consequences for non-compliance. The balance is designed to encourage change rather than simply punish. Case managers often work to connect individuals with help before issues escalate. This proactive stance can prevent minor problems from becoming major setbacks.
